About This Game

The Institute was humanity's most advanced research facility – until a catastrophic incident left it drifting through the void, plagued by cosmic decay and slowly fading into oblivion along with its dark secrets.

Awakened from stasis, you must restore the Institute and uncover what went wrong.

The Lift is a first-person simulator where satisfying handyman gameplay meets a mysterious sci-fi story.

Every floor is a massive renovation project with unique challenges. Work at your own pace, tackling everything from basic furniture repairs to complex electrical engineering projects. Use a variety of gadgets, craft what you need, and bring the Institute back to its former glory.

Use the Lift as your mobile base while travelling across the Institute. Explore multiple biomes, unlock hidden areas, meet unforgettable characters, and complete their quests. Piece together the mind-bending truth behind the incident that changed everything.

Breathe life back into dozens of intricate devices from vending machines and generators to satellite dishes and supercomputers. Build circuits with multiple components, identify fault currents, route cables, manage power supply, and generate torque to repair each system.
